Scope

Description

The NHM intends to appoint a suitably qualified and experienced Lead Design Consultant to provide professional services in connection with the upgrade and replacement of the Public Address and Voice Alarm (PAVA) system across the Museum estate. The Consultant will be expected to take on Electrical Design Services and the BSA Principal Designer Role which can either be in house or sub-contracted to the Lead Designer.

Design Consultancy Services will be required for this project from RIBA Stage 1 - 7. However, due toe funding availability, only services for RIBA stages 1-4 are guaranteed. Future works on the project is expected to last to March 2030 and is subject to the Museum receiving funding.

During the tender, confidential information will be shared requiring the completion of an NDA to participate in the tender. Description of possible extension:

The Contract may be extended beyond the Initial Term on a maximum of 2 [two] occasions, for a period of up to 2 (two) years on each occasion (the "Renewal Period") at NHM's sole discretion, by NHM giving the Contractor not less than 1 (one) months' notice prior to the expiry of the Initial Term or the Renewal Period (as applicable). Subject to funding availability, the programme of works may continue to 31 March 2030. Each extension will be issued under a new contract to the Contractor.
